The area is surrounded by vast jungles and remains wet and cold during most of the year. Munnar is essentially a tea town. The tea plantations have now been taken over by the TATA Tea Company. The other important tea estates of Kerala are Harrison Malayalam, Michael's Tea, Brooke Bond, AVT tea. When we go to that hotel we can see the tea estates & the companies.
The town of Munnar stands at the confluence of three mountain streams. When you come to Munnar you can go for trekking, boating, riding. Munnar is the Kashmir of South India, & its a part of Kerala. It is one of the most popular hill stations in India. Chinnar Wildlife Sanctuary(60 km from Munnar, 210 kms east of Cochin) is located in Devikulam Taluk on the Tamilnadu border. The Chinnar Wildlife Sanctuary lies in the rain shadow region of the Western Ghats. The sanctuary is alsi haven for two highly endangered species-the grizzled giant squirrel and the star tortoise. Another attraction is Thoovanam falls on the river Chinnar. Eravikulam National Park 15 km from Munnar, situated in the Devikulam Taluks of the Idukki District. The park is divided into 3 regions - the core area, the buffer area and the tourism area. Visitors are allowed only to the tourism area which is in the Rajamalai region. The forest guards will always be in rounds & they will not allow to the other 2 areas. Trekking facilities are also available here. Tourists are allowed to go on foot up to Anamudi. Altitude: 1600 Mts to 1800 Mts above sea level
Temperature: Min. 0 c - Max. 25 c
Clothing: Warm Clothes and Rain Gear
Tourist Season: August to March
